Thoughtful and Respectful Engagement As we seek to impact people in the borderlands between the church and culture we desire to think deeply about life, faith and the ideas of the world while engaging them with kindness and civility. (1 Peter 3:15, Colossians 4:2-6)2. Underground, Behind the Scenes Ministry We do not desire to be center stage in life and mission but to joyfully and intentionally serve in a behind the scenes fashion. If we can be the most impactful and influential people that no one has ever heard about, we will be grateful for this post in the Kingdom. (John 3:30; Philippians 2:1-11)3. Rooting and Establishing Deep roots grow movements and strong foundations stand the test of time. We desire to see men, marriages, families and churches rooted and established in both love and truth to influence generations to come. (Colossians 2:6, 7; 1 Peter 2:1-12; Psalm 145:1-7; Timothy 5:1, 2, Ephesians 5-6)4. Mentoring and Coaching Our hope is to invest in others who are on the front lines of gospel mission with mentoring and coaching. We desire to be “player coaches” who come along side those who seek to impact and influence others for Jesus Christ. (2 Timothy 2:1-7; 1 Corinthians 11:1; Matthew 28:18-20)5. The Primacy of Families and the Local Church We believe that local churches, communities living out the mission of Jesus, are the primary center for Kingdom work and expansion. As such we value local church authority and investing our lives to strengthen churches and support her mission and ministry. (Acts 16; Ephesians 2; 1 Timothy 3)
